The Origin Story Most People Don't Know

About two years ago, a founder we'd been working with on the SaaS side exited his company. He was an architect by trade and wanted to start a home remodeling business. He asked us to help him launch it.

We had no reason to do anything different, so we applied the exact same playbook we'd used on his app company. Paid acquisition, full-funnel strategy, conversion infrastructure.

The results were kind of insane. Over $1M in pipeline in the first 90 days.

That was the moment. The strategy, tactics, and client care that is somewhat common in software marketing are practically foreign in home services. The bar is low. The upside is massive.

From Experiment to $40M+ in Client Revenue

Since that first project, we've gone all-in on home services. Roofing, HVAC, remodeling, construction, plumbing, landscaping — the trades that keep this country running.

The Timing Is Right

Home services isn't slowing down. If anything, the tailwinds are accelerating:

  • AI is reshaping marketing — and most agencies in this space haven't even started adapting. We're building AI into every stage of our system, from content production to lead intelligence to campaign optimization.
  • The great retirement — an entire generation of tradespeople is aging out, creating massive opportunity for the next wave of owners who think like operators.
  • The next gen is stepping up — more of our generation is realizing that owning an HVAC company or a roofing business beats a consulting gig. They're bringing modern expectations to a traditional industry, and they need a marketing partner who speaks their language.
